Output afcbea2961dbd0862493b575c6a9ba1e3775197b9b660f3322a807841f4c4be1:0

value
4011304287
script pubkey
OP_0 OP_PUSHBYTES_20 bd1cbfa941a1d1424ff9a57d003e0b949b89e624
address
tb1qh5wtl22p58g5ynle547sq0stjjdcne3y3y0twv
transaction
afcbea2961dbd0862493b575c6a9ba1e3775197b9b660f3322a807841f4c4be1
confirmations
101099
spent
true